  2. Job costing is used by furniture dealers so that they split every "cost" of the job or project with sales people who are employed by the company. Instead of the company absorbing delivery, installation, warehousing costs, that amount of the cost is now paid for by both the company and the sales person. It is taken out of your commision as a cost of doing business. Some furniture dealers don't do this. Its not so that the company can figure out what things "cost"
